Subject: [PATCHv3 04/33] arch, mm: convert all architectures to use 5level-fixup.h
Date: Fri, 17 Feb 2017 17:12:59 +0300	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20170217141328.164563-5-kirill.shutemov@linux.intel.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20170217141328.164563-1-kirill.shutemov@linux.intel.com>

If an architecture uses 4level-fixup.h we don't need to do anything as
it includes 5level-fixup.h.

If an architecture uses pgtable-nop*d.h, define __ARCH_USE_5LEVEL_HACK
before inclusion of the header. It makes asm-generic code to use
5level-fixup.h.

If an architecture has 4-level paging or folds levels on its own,
include 5level-fixup.h directly.
